Overview Elltee 5mg Tablet
Histamine blocker, Aller-Ease 5mg tablets, effectively manage various allergic symptoms. These include hay fever, eye inflammation (conjunctivitis), skin rashes (eczema, hives), and reactions to insect bites or stings. Relief from itchy eyes, nasal discharge, sneezing, and itching is provided. Aller-Ease 5mg may be taken with or without food; dosage depends on the specific condition being treated. Typically administered in the evening, always adhere to your physician's instructions. Intermittent use is acceptable for symptom relief, but regular dosing may be necessary for preventative care. Premature discontinuation or missed doses could lead to symptom recurrence. Common, usually transient side effects include drowsiness, dry mouth, tiredness, fever, cough, upper respiratory infection, and epistaxis. Persistent or concerning side effects warrant medical consultation. Prior to use, inform your doctor about any kidney disease or epilepsy; dosage adjustments may be required. Potential drug interactions necessitate disclosure of all other medications to your healthcare provider.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should also consult their doctor, although the medication isn't considered harmful.

How Elltee 5mg Tablet works:
Allergy symptoms like skin irritation, swelling, and rashes can be relieved with the antihistamine Elltee 5mg Tablet. This medication works by inhibiting the action of histamine, a body chemical that triggers allergic responses.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Concurrent use of Elltee 5mg tablets and alcohol may lead to increased sleepiness.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Elltee 5mg T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ible dangers before prescribing. Seek medical advice.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Elltee 5mg Tablets while breastfeeding is potentially unsafe. Available human data indicates possible trans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a risk to the infant. Higher dosages or extended treatment with Elltee 5mg Tablets might lead to infant drowsiness, other adverse reactions, or reduced milk production.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Elltee 5mg Tablets might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Driving should be avoided if these effects are experienced.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with impaired kidney function should use Elltee 5mg Tablets cautiously, as dose mod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
Li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Patients with liver impairment can safely use Elltee 5mg tablets without requiring any alteration to the prescribed dosage.
What if you forget to take Elltee 5mg Tablet :
Should you forget a dose of Elltee 5mg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
